Top tips for finding Noosaville hotel deals

  • If you’re looking for a cheap hotel in Noosaville, you should consider visiting during the low season. You'll find cheaper accommodations in Noosaville in October and May.
  • Hotel room prices vary depending on many factors but you’ll most likely find the best hotel deals in Noosaville if you stay on a Saturday. The opposite is true for, Sunday, which is usually the most expensive day.
  • To stay in an area that is centrally located and within walking distance of many restaurants, boutiques and attractions, look for hotels in Noosaville on Hastings Street, one of the city’s main roads. The Twin Quays Noosa is a chic 4-star option that will provide you with both free parking and an outdoor pool.
  • If you would like to spend your time in Noosaville relaxing on a beach and soaking up some sun, book a hotel on one of the several streets on a peninsula, such as Saltwater Avenue, Seahorse Place or Mermaid Quay. As these peninsulas are small, you’ll find that all the hotels here offer direct views of the ocean and are just minutes away from the beach.
  • For travellers who want to take advantage of the city’s scenic green spaces, book one of the hotels near both Shorehaven Park and Bushlands Park, like the Regency Waterfront Motel. Each of these parks is located next to several bus stops, making it easy for you to travel to the city centre or the beachfront.
  • Hoping to travel to one of the nearby islands, such as Goat Island or Sheep Island? Book a hotel in the northern part of the city, which is where local ferries can be found. The Rimini Holiday Apartments are a 2min walk from the water and have a lush garden that includes an outdoor eating area.
  • To save money during your trip, choose one of the hotels in the southern part of the city and next to Eenie Creek, like the Villa Noosa Hotel. This area is known for being particularly affordable and has several buses that can take you to different parts of Noosaville.
